Output 51ed46038c10b8493bf636f2ed42a7e74a2131b9378524b3ad358987c5a6ea0b:2

value
10452600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1eb3dc5d2bb65a85281cf3467815f70d1bb79b33 OP_EQUAL
address
34VMfFDUkuEwGPyaxScvEzBQwR9et9Jpw5
transaction
51ed46038c10b8493bf636f2ed42a7e74a2131b9378524b3ad358987c5a6ea0b
spent
true